POSITION DESCRIPTION:
Think Tank is a woman-owned small business with more than 27 years of proven success delivering exceptional marine and fisheries services to the federal government. We are currently seeking an ideal candidate for the position of Fisheries Biologist to support an upcoming proposal with the National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ration. Résumé of successful candidate(s) will be included with our proposal.
The Fisheries Biologist supports the assessment of protected species and fisheries interactions using data from surveys, telemetry, acoustic sensors, and electronic monitoring. This role focuses on population ecology, bycatch estimation, spatial modeling, and evaluating human impacts on marine fauna.
